Output 5654cfa23cebb0f6adf50aa6f8946965abf7ea20d7e1b79aa43179882bf33e33:19

value
18920380734
script pubkey
OP_0 OP_PUSHBYTES_32 5d109052e2f049adc69f5569b9ac131e5d05a8172e99b377273ea2b54a7bbde3
address
bc1qt5gfq5hz7py6m35l245mntqnrewst2qh96vmxae8863t2jnmhh3ssrp4xw
transaction
5654cfa23cebb0f6adf50aa6f8946965abf7ea20d7e1b79aa43179882bf33e33
spent
true